Karim Benzema is returning to full fitness at just the right time for Real Madrid, who will play Atletico Madrid in the Champions League final on May 28. Coach Zinedine Zidane was relieved to see the Frenchman come back from a hamstring problem and score in Sunday's 3-2 triumph over Valencia, a result that kept Real just a point behind Barcelona with one game to go in the race for the league title. "He's not been at 100 percent for a while. We've seen that it wasn't easy for him physically," Zidane told Real's website. "(Against Valencia) he coped with it well and without any problems. We've got two games left. He's getting better every day and he's not feeling any discomfort from his last injury."
